I think the answer to this is 'it depends'.
He's got what 5mill still owed, not many clubs could fit that in for 1 player and he isn't at the age where you could extend it and smooth it out.

I tend to agree with you that is GWS contributed 300k pa for the remainder of his contract at 700k he would be worth something. Similar situation to Grundy to a club up the top who needs his type.

But the whole contract I can only see a few clubs being able to afford it, and thats Essendon, Hawthorn and North. These clubs would take on the whole contract but at negative value or at least neutral value with a swap of future picks.

The Giants cap situation will also be taken into effect because if they need to clear $$$ now they don't have the luxury to wait around for the best deal/clubs being in a position to take him on.
